According to tsn the 'Hawks are starting Lalime tonight, making it 5 straight games that the Leafs have faced a back-up goalie. Is this a coincidence, or do you guys think that opposing coaches are looking at the Leafs offense and viewing it as an easy, back-up worthy night? I'm thinking that it must be the former... the Leafs may not be a powerhouse, but they're a far cry from being a "weak" team.

At the other end of the ice, Raycroft is getting the nod for Toronto. I'm hoping that he keeps the crowd quiet (an odd thing to say going in to a home game, isn't it?).

also i would like to comment raycroft was no sharp at all during the 3rd, he was very average, he was terrific for the first 2 periods, but not good during the 3rd. The defense infront of him was 10x worse, they seem to just become so careless and become so soft.

Also I'd like to say the defense throughout the game was weak as well, hawks got through the blue line so easily and got shots through very easily.

Sure they give up goals in the 3rd very easily, however 38.6 average shots against per game, that comes from all 3 periods, not a single 5 minutes, therefore the all around defense is garbage, and seems to completely have its presence disappear in the 3rd.
